☐ Ceremony step 4 — Migration freeze. Plugin authors: before the Drossel key ceremony begins, confirm all pending schema migrations against the Quillbase tenant are expand-only. No column drops, no renames, no backfills mid-ceremony. Dual-write shims must stay enabled until the new signing key is live. Verify your plugin's migration lock is held and the zero-downtime checklist in the Tarnhelm portal shows green. Once verified, unseal your plugin's ceremony credentials using the recovery passphrase that appears below.

recovery phrase for hahof-kajof: briwyn-wenwyn

## Authentication

FormulaCage evaluates user-supplied formulas inside an isolated runner with no network or filesystem access. Results are signed by the runner and verified by the Greywall gateway before being returned. For the eng sync demo, the gateway must be reachable from the shared staging cluster. To authorize the demo runner against the gateway, configure it with the key below.

gateway credential: qvz11-7bWtAbADVte

## FAQ: Batch Email Digest Scheduling

**Q: How do I change when digests go out?**

Digests on Mailspool run via the `digest-cron` service. Default send window is 06:00 tenant-local time. Edit the schedule in the Spoolboard UI, not the config repo — repo values are overwritten nightly. Per-user overrides beat team defaults. Changes take effect on the next cycle; there's no immediate re-send. Throttling kicks in above 50k recipients per batch. Questions about custom windows go to the Mailspool crew.

escalation mailbox, yahif-kahop: norax.aldion.quenath@ordinhq.example

**Action item (PM-214, Coldvault archival):** Automate archiving of cold storage buckets older than the retention cutoff. Manual sweeps missed two regions last quarter and blew the storage budget. Owner: infra rotation. Sweep cadence, batch size, and age thresholds must be config-driven, not hardcoded, so on-call can tune under load. Dry-run mode required before first prod run. Proposed defaults for review at sync are below.

limits module of fahog-kahop:
CAPS = {
    "fraeth": 189,
    "drumir": 842,
}